ezydriver:
I’ve called URTU once (in 7 years of membership) for advice about holiday pay reflecting average pay, as at the time I was being significantly short changed when taking holiday. I was told “Don’t take your company on, they will find a way to sack you. Instead, try and get more drivers from your depot to join URTU, and fight it together”.

Make of that as you will.

What they say seems sensible. Are you going to call a one-man strike? A union must consist of members, who comprise an appreciable portion of the workforce, willing to strike.

The union bureaucracy can help you navigate the legalities of a strike, but they cannot make up for a lack of solidarity.
